Enumeration是一个接口,主要用于集合类的遍历,不过被翻译为枚举类型。
enum就是用来声明枚举类的关键字
如:- enum Grade{
- A,B,C;
- }//Grade就是一个枚举类,A就是一个枚举类型的对象
- public class Test{
- public void show(Grade g){//在这里我们就只能传A,B或者C,这也就是枚举类型的作用。
-
- }
- }
复制代码 枚举类的作用:
一些程序在运行时,它需要的数据不能是任意的,而必须是一定范围内的值。如:方向,只能是东南西北。那我们就需要定义枚举类来实现 |